Resilient Mini Bearings

April 9, 2008
High-performance plastic bearings are being used more and more in applications, because the bearings are dry running and maintenance-free.
They do not require a seal, even in dirty environments, and they are corrosion-resistant in liquids and chemicals. These mini plain bearings, part of the vendor's line of spherical bearings, feature a wall thickness of only 3mm. The bearing housing and independently moving spherical ball are made of the vendor's own reinforced polymer.
